Job summary

The Carlstar Group ULC is seeking a field-based Product Support Specialist for assignments at Fort McMurray-area mine sites and industrial facilities. Regular regional travel is required to support customers and distributors, with extended shifts as needed.

The ideal candidate will have at least five years in technical, mechanical, quality, or field-service roles, plus strong troubleshooting skills, ability to read technical drawings, and proficiency with MS Office.

ITM Mining SolutionsLocation: Field-based in Fort McMurray Travel: Regular regional and remote-site travel required Schedule: 14 on/ 14 offRequired ExperienceMinimum of five years of experience in a technical, mechanical, quality, product-support or field-service position.Experience in mining, heavy equipment, earthmoving equipment or industrial manufacturing is strongly preferred.Experience working with mining customers, distributors or heavy-equipment maintenance teams is an asset.A technical diploma, trade qualification or post-secondary education in mechanical technology, is an asset. Equivalent industry experience will be considered.Technical Knowledge and SkillsStrong mechanical aptitude and practical troubleshooting ability.Knowledge of crawler undercarriage systems and components.Understanding of product functionality, applications and operating limitations.Knowledge of earthmoving machinery, operating conditions and mechanical stresses.Familiarity with manufacturing processes, quality standards and production cycles.Ability to read and interpret technical drawings, specifications and product documentation.Familiarity with mining applications, warranty terms and product-performance criteria.Competence using measuring instruments and field diagnostic tools.Strong analytical skills and the ability to convert field data into practical recommendations.Ability to prepare clear and professional technical reports.Proficiency with Microsoft Office and standard business applications.Key CompetenciesCustomer-focused and solutions oriented.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.Self-motivated, organized and able to work independently.Clear written and verbal communication skills.Effective technical training and presentation abilities.Collaborative approach to working with customers, sales, engineering, quality and manufacturing teams.Adaptability in changing and demanding field environments.Commitment to safety, quality and continuous improvement.Work Environment and Physical RequirementsThis is a field-based role involving work at active mine sites, maintenance facilities and industrial locations. The successful candidate must be able to:Travel to customer, distributor and remote mine-site locations as required.Work extended shifts, including 12-hour days, when necessary.Work a rotational schedule of 14/14Work indoors and outdoors in changing weather and industrial conditions.Walk or stand for extended periods and safely navigate uneven surfaces.Climb equipment access systems and work safely around large earthmoving machinery.Bend, kneel and perform physically demanding inspection activities.Lift and carry up to 50 pounds.Wear required personal protective equipment and satisfy respirator-fit requirements.Comply with all company and customer safety, site-access and regulatory requirements.Additional RequirementsValid driver’s licence and clean driving record.Ability to travel by vehicle and commercial aircraft.Ability to work in remote locations and access active mine sites.Successful completion of required background checks and applicable drug and alcohol screening.Ability to obtain and maintain required site orientations, safety training and certifications.Flexibility and willingness to travel when needed, including occasional short-notice assignments.Why Join ITM?This position offers the opportunity to work directly with major mining customers and some of the industry’s largest equipment.
